Background

Senior Shareholder and Greenville native Mills Gallivan is known for being determined, thorough, and well-prepared. These qualities have served him-and his clients well-in his 30 year litigation, mediation, and arbitration career.

They have also motivated him to take active leadership roles in professional and community organizations; his long list of service includes: President of the South Carolina Defense Trial Attorneys' Association, Chairman of the Tort and Insurance Practice Section of the South Carolina Bar Association, Senior Director of the Federation of Defense and Corporate Counsel, President for the National Foundation for Judicial Excellence, President of the Mardi Gras Charity Ball of Greenville, Commissioner for City of Greenville Planning Commission, and 28 years of service in the Rotary Club of Greenville.

Mills is perennially featured as one of the Best Lawyers in America and is a lifetime member of the National Registry of Who's Who. Mills has previously served as the firms' Managing Shareholder 1993-1996 and 2003-2007.
